Dragon (1990) -
Acrylic and magic marker on cloth
The planning for this
painting consisted of a pencil drawing of a dragon head thrown onto a large
piece of scrap paper, at the time I had not planned to make it into anything
more... but after finding an old Army shirt in the closet I decided to get
creative. The beginning sketch for my first ever paranoiac work is shown
below..

The following
picture shows the finished
piece, looking back there are a few things I would have done differently but it
still came out well considering it is my first venture into hiding things within
the artwork. It isn't easy to see the hidden aspect until it is pointed
out, a hint - my name.

Below shows a detail shot of
the head, it matches up pretty well to the original sketch...

The picture below shows the
whole image from a bottom up perspective, have you found my name in it yet?

No? Well, the sword hilt
is a 'T' and the 'R' is made up of part of the sword and dragons chest, the 'O'
is the amulet and the 'Y' is the crux of the wing.
